Google Store has 128GB Google Pixel 7 Unlocked Smartphone for $20 after $479 Trade in Credit for 128GB Google Pixel 6 Smartphone. Shipping is free.

Thanks to Community Member xecxc for sharing this deal.

Deal Instructions:
  1. Click here to select your 128GB Pixel 7 color
  2. Under "Choose a carrier", select "Unlocked"
  3. Under "Have a phone to trade in?", select "Get estimate"
  4. Using the drop down menus, select Google, Pixel 6, 128GB
    • phone must be in good condition to qualify for full $479 trade in credit
  5. Click "Add trade-in"
  6. Select coverage (additional fees will apply) or skip
  7. Add to cart
  8. Your total will be $499 - $479 trade in value = $20 + free shipping.
